The Minister for Youth and Sports, Mr Mustapha Ussif, has inaugurated a 10-member committee to oversee the preparation and organization of the 2023 Para African Games to be hosted in Ghana from the 3rd to 12th of September 2023.
The Minister last Friday noted that the appointment and inauguration of the Local Organizing Committee as well as the construction of infrastructure was an indication that the nation, under the leadership of President Akufo-Addo has a great interest in the organization and hosting of the games.
He charged the committee to do its utmost best to mobilize all resources required to successfully host the event.
He indicated that continental games of such nature, where 48 countries are involved, could only be successfully planned, implemented and delivered with the support and collaboration of all stakeholders, institutions, partners, sponsors, philanthropists as well as individuals.
He invited all sports-related bodies who are interested to partner with the Ministry of Youth and Sports to make history by delivering a memorable first-ever African Games.
Members of the committee are Dr Chris Boadi-Mensah as Chairman, Dr Bella Bello Bitugu, Juliana Addo-Yobo, Reks Brobbey, Henry Tachie-Menson, Saddick Adams, Gifty Afia Oware Aboagye, Osman Ali, Eric Kissi and Dr Hayat Khattab, all members of the committee.
